    If everyone caught him, and it's a money league, he's gone. He gets no money. If he won't leave, you and the others should.

    No having him step down. Cheating should equal automatic expulsion no matter who does it.

    And while you say the moves never got him any points, I'm guessing it's not the first time he's done it. He might have finished first from doing this stuff throughout the season.

    I realize a lot of people like fantrax because of how much flexibility it gives you, but I question the reasoning behind allowing anyone, including the commish, to be able to alter the lineups after a game has started. I am sure there must me legitimate reasons, but to me is seems like giving that much freedom is just asking for trouble.

    With money involved you are in a tough place for this year. Hopefully he will do the right thing and even if it is an honest mistake, he clearly should not be claiming any of the money. I also agree that he should not be commish anymore and if he is, you should leave.
